Output e75f1bf53c0397cbfcc445467d802f5443f4c02ce18e0b17c89083e60268ec9a:21

value
310000
script pubkey
OP_0 OP_PUSHBYTES_20 3f187eb6be427b2174949b1f14fde4eb4bbc675c
address
bc1q8uv8ad47gfajzay5nv03fl0yad9mce6udejrxq
transaction
e75f1bf53c0397cbfcc445467d802f5443f4c02ce18e0b17c89083e60268ec9a
confirmations
156658
spent
true